Wolseley UK receives clearance for the acquisition

Wolseley UK has now received clearance for its acquisition of Heat Merchants and Hevac Ltd, which had been subject to clearance from the Irish Competition and Consumer Protection Commission.

Wolseley UK has appointed Mark Lohan managing director, Ireland

Wolseley UK has also announced the appointment of Mark Lohan to the role of managing director, Ireland starting on 15 July.

Mark brings extensive experience in the Irish market, specifically around supply chain management, finance, and operational strategy, to the role. He was previously the managing director of Brooks, one of the longest established of Ireland’s timber and building supplies businesses.

Mark said of the appointment: “I am extremely excited to be joining Wolseley to lead the Heat Merchants, Tubs & Tiles and Hevac businesses. There are lots of opportunities in the Irish market at the moment and, as part of Wolseley, we will be in a very strong position to continue the growth, and build on the momentum and financial security that the teams in the businesses have already generated over recent years.”

Simon Oakland, chief executive Wolseley UK, commented: “I am delighted that Mark will be joining the team. His extensive experience in the Irish market will be invaluable as Wolseley continues to drive its growth strategy and extend the business into Ireland.”

Wolseley expects the acquisition to complete by the end of June 2022.

Heat Merchants and Hevac were advised on the transaction by CapNua Corporate Finance and Eversheds.
